The magneto telephone that Bell later demonstrated at the Centennial Exposition in June still had a flaw in its design, however, which would not be corrected for another six months. The improved telephone was tested in December , it used the same instrument for a transmitter and a receiver, had a range of more than mi, and used no batteries.

    That achievement was the culmination of an invention process Bell had begun at least four years earlier. In the s, electricity was cutting-edge technology. Electricity offered the opportunity to create inventions that could lead to fame and fortune. Although Bell had only recently mastered electricity, he had from his youth been an expert on sound and speech.

    Born and raised in Edinburgh, Scotland, Bell was the son of Eliza and Alexander Melville Bell, a professor of elocution who had devised a technique called visible speech, a set of symbols that represented speech sounds.

    The elder Bell used the technique to teach the deaf to speak. In Bell took the first of what would be many jobs as a speech and music teacher in Scotland. Teaching during the day, he conducted experiments at night on the pitch of vowel sounds using tuning forks. He also became interested in building a machine to produce vowel sounds electronically.
